WebSep 3, 2024 · Cut meat into suitable sizes for canning. Can with or without bone. For a hot pack, boil, steam, or bake meat until about two-thirds done. Add 1 teaspoon of salt per quart, if desired. Fill jars with pieces and hot broth, tomato juice, or water, tomato juice, or water, leaving 1¼ inch of headspace. Remove air bubbles. Webdirections.
